Lupe Tortilla, a Tex-Mex chain, was started in 1983 by the husband-and-wife duo, Stan and Audrey Holt, in the city of Addicks (outskirts of Houston). If you like a chunkier salsa, pulse the blender only a couple of times. For a smoother salsa, pulse it more. Leftover salsa needs to be stored in the refrigerator. I place mine in a large jar. If stored in the refrigerator, the salsa will last up to 7 days. You can freeze any leftovers, as well!casa lupe salsa: 2 servings, 1 minutes prep time, 2 user reviews.
